Understanding Risk and Uncertainty

In the intricate realm of microeconomics, a foundational understanding of risk and uncertainty serves as a prerequisite before delving into complex assignments. To embark on this intellectual journey, it becomes imperative to grasp the nuanced distinction between risk and uncertainty within the microeconomic context. Risk, as a pivotal concept, unfolds in scenarios where the probabilities associated with potential outcomes are discernible, facilitating a quantitative assessment of the potential risks involved. This clarity in probability allows decision-makers to apply statistical tools and strategic analyses to make informed choices. Conversely, uncertainty introduces a layer of complexity by manifesting in situations where the probabilities of outcomes remain elusive or cannot be precisely estimated. In these uncertain terrains, decision-makers confront ambiguity, relying on qualitative assessments and adaptive strategies to navigate through the intricacies of unforeseen developments. Risk in Microeconomics

Risk, a cornerstone in microeconomics, is intricately woven into decision-making and probability, influencing the trajectory of economic agents. Assignments often beckon students to dissect scenarios where individuals or firms grapple with risks stemming from diverse economic factors like market fluctuations, price oscillations, or regulatory shifts. To confront these challenges effectively, students are advised to employ a strategic approach, utilizing probability analysis as a linchpin. Statistical tools become their allies in gauging the likelihood of diverse outcomes, requiring an adept understanding of probability distributions to make informed decisions. Moreover, delving into the realm of risk preferences proves paramount, recognizing the varying attitudes of individuals and firms towards risk. The analysis of risk aversion or risk-seeking behavior becomes crucial, particularly in scenarios where decision-makers confront choices between alternatives laden with varying degrees of risk. Further, the application of decision trees emerges as a powerful visual aid, elucidating different decision paths and outcomes, thereby simplifying the identification of optimal choices within the intricate landscape of risk-related assignments.

Uncertainty in Microeconomics

The specter of uncertainty, casting a shroud over precise information about future events, injects a layer of complexity into microeconomic landscapes, challenging students to grapple with ambiguity in strategic decision-making. Confronted with uncertain environments in assignments, students are encouraged to first acknowledge information gaps, recognizing instances where complete information remains elusive. This might entail navigating through ambiguous market conditions, unpredictable consumer behaviors, or unforeseen regulatory changes. In response to the inherent unpredictability, students are urged to implement scenario analysis, eschewing reliance on a singular forecast. Instead, they should consider a spectrum of possible scenarios, engaging in the creation of multiple hypothetical situations to gauge potential outcomes and prepare for a spectrum of possibilities. Furthermore, adaptive strategies take center stage in uncertain terrains, emphasizing the need for flexibility. Analyzing how such strategies can be wielded to respond swiftly to unforeseen developments becomes imperative, underlining the significance of quick decision adjustments as an integral facet of thriving in uncertain microeconomic landscapes.

Quantitative Techniques

The analytical journey deepens with the incorporation of quantitative techniques. Statistical analysis becomes instrumental in assessing and quantifying risks. Regression analysis, variance calculations, and probability distributions are indispensable tools, enabling a rigorous examination of uncertainties inherent in economic scenarios.

Monte Carlo Simulation

For assignments entangled with complex uncertainties, the deployment of Monte Carlo simulation proves invaluable. This sophisticated technique involves running multiple simulations to model diverse potential outcomes, providing a nuanced understanding of the probability distribution associated with different scenarios.

Decision-making Frameworks

In the face of decisions intertwined with risk, understanding and applying the expected utility theory becomes paramount. This theoretical framework guides decision-makers in maximizing expected satisfaction or utility by carefully weighing potential outcomes against their associated probabilities. Real options analysis extends decision-making frameworks, particularly in contexts marked by high uncertainty, allowing for flexibility and adaptability as new information unfolds.

Investment Analysis: Unveiling the Microeconomic Lens

Within the realm of microeconomic assignments, investment analysis emerges as a recurring theme. Students find themselves immersed in the evaluation of investment feasibility, considering critical factors such as expected returns, risk profiles, and market uncertainties. This multifaceted exploration requires a comprehensive toolkit, and students often turn to tools like net present value (NPV) and internal rate of return (IRR) to enhance the analytical rigor of their assessments. These tools not only aid in quantitative analysis but also serve as decision-making compasses, guiding students through the complexities of financial landscapes.
